首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在select value后清除<p-autocomplete>?

在select value后清除<p-autocomplete>,可以通过以下步骤实现:

  1. 首先,确保你已经引入了<p-autocomplete>组件,并且正确地绑定了select value和<p-autocomplete>的值。
  2. 在select的change事件中,获取到选中的值。
  3. 在change事件处理程序中,将<p-autocomplete>的值设置为空字符串或null,以清除已选中的值。

以下是一个示例代码:

代码语言:txt
复制
<template>
  <div>
    <select @change="handleSelectChange">
      <option value="option1">Option 1</option>
      <option value="option2">Option 2</option>
      <option value="option3">Option 3</option>
    </select>

    <p-autocomplete v-model="autocompleteValue"></p-autocomplete>
  </div>
</template>

<script>
export default {
  data() {
    return {
      autocompleteValue: ''
    };
  },
  methods: {
    handleSelectChange(event) {
      // 获取选中的值
      const selectedValue = event.target.value;

      // 清除<p-autocomplete>的值
      this.autocompleteValue = '';
    }
  }
};
</script>

在上述示例中,当select的值发生变化时,会触发handleSelectChange方法。在该方法中,我们通过event对象获取到选中的值,并将<p-autocomplete>的值设置为空字符串,从而清除已选中的值。

请注意,上述示例中的<p-autocomplete>组件和事件处理程序是示意性的,实际情况中可能需要根据具体的组件和业务逻辑进行相应的调整。

关于<p-autocomplete>组件的具体使用和腾讯云相关产品介绍,可以参考腾讯云文档中的相关内容。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MySQL如何给JSON列添加索引(二)

(一)》,我们简单介绍了MySQL中JSON数据类型,相信大家对JSON数据类型有了一定的了解,那么今天我们来简单看下如何在JSON列上添加索引? InnoDB支持虚拟生成列的二级索引。...对索引的虚拟列的值进行MVCC记录,以避免在回滚或清除操作期间对生成的列值进行不必要的重新计算。...包含一个或多个使用->or->> 运算符的一个 或其他SQL语句上使用时 ,这些表达式将使用JSON_EXTRACT()和(如果需要)转换为它们的等效项JSON_UNQUOTE(),SHOW WARNINGS...`c`,'$.name') 1 row in set (0.00 sec) 在MySQL 8.0.21和更高版本中,还可以JSON使用JSON_VALUE()带有表达式的函数在列上创建索引,该表达式可用于优化使用该表达式的查询...; 后面文章我们会介绍如何在 JSON数组上创建索引以及JSON数据类型涉及到的函数等,敬请期待。。。

7.3K11
  • Python+Selenium笔记(八):操作下拉菜单

    deselect_by_index(index) 根据索引清除下拉菜单和列表的选择项 Index:要清除目标的索引 deselect_by_value(value) 清除和给定参数匹配的下拉菜单和列表的选择项...value:要清除目标选择项的value属性 deselect_by_visible_text(text) 清除和给定参数匹配的下拉菜单和列表的选择项 text:要清除目标选择项的文本值 select_by_index...(index) 根据索引选择下拉菜单和列表的选择项 select_by_value(value) 选择和给定参数匹配的下拉菜单和列表的选择项 select_by_visible_text(text) 选择和给定参数匹配的下拉菜单和列表的选择项...是否显示出生日期字段 self.assertTrue(self.driver.find_element_by_id('born_date').is_displayed()) select_card_type.select_by_value...('B') #选择value = 'B'的选项(护照) select_card_type.select_by_visible_text('二代身份证') #选择文本为 二代身份证的选项

    3.2K100

    select2 使用教程(简)「建议收藏」

    比如:清除功能allowClear: true 最新版本请使用标签(对于本地化的数据你可以使用input,但ajax远程数据必须使用select) 二.placeholder....select2("data"); //返回数组,单选就取res[0];好处是不进可以获取id、text还可以获取其他属性,res[0].names 4.停用或启用:(“select”).enable...4)select2控件的赋值处理 上面介绍的方法,都是介绍select2控件的初始化,绑定相关的数据,那么如果初始化界面,我们绑定编辑界面的值的时候,就需要赋值给控件,让它显示真正需要显示的项目了。...清空控件的方法如下所示。...""); $("#Dept_ID").select2("val", ""); 如果对于多个控件,需要清除,则可以使用集合进行处理 var select2Ctrl

    22.2K20

    mysql数据库基础知识总结

    = value; select 列名,常量 from 表名; 增加一个常量列 select 列名 from 表名 where 列名 in/not in/between and value; select...from … 查询条件做常量值 分页 select 列名 from 表名 limit num; 显示num个 select 列名 from 表名 limit num1,num2;从num1取num2...行数据,num1是起始位置,num2是个数 select 列名 from 表名 limit num1 offset num2;从num2取num1行数据,num2是起始位置,num1是个数 排序 select...select count/sum/max/min/avg(列名1),列名2 from 表名 group by 列名(通常是列名2)having 条件;分组操作筛选 连表 select * from 表...表名; 清除表(如果有自增id,id 不会重新开始) delete from 表名 where 条件; 清除特定数据 truncate table 表名;清除表(如果有自增id,id 会重新开始)

    44611

    【MySQL】执行计划 explain 及 一条select语句在MySQL中的奇幻之旅

    identifier(每个select子句的标识id) select_type The SELECT type(select语句的类型) table The table for the output...examined (要得到最终记录索要扫描经过的记录数) filtered Percentage of rows filtered by table condition(存储引擎返回的数据在server层过滤,...存在子查询或者联合查询这个编号会自增。 type:此列是在优化SQL语句时最需要关注的列之一,此列显示了查询使用了何种类型。...语句为value IN (SELECT primary_key FROM single_table WHERE some_expr) index_subquery:子查询中的返回结果字段组合是一个索引(...语句在MySQL中的奇幻之旅 注:MySQL8.0起以取消图中第九步(查询缓存)原因:把查询语句作为key ,将结果作为value 进行缓存,一旦这个表有更新,之前所有的缓存都会被清除掉。

    1.2K20

    新特性解读 | 说说 MySQL 8 对于持久化变量的一些修改

    变量存在的介质及意义: MySQL 的变量存在于内存、以及配置文件中; 其中内存中的变量是在运行时生效,配置文件中的变量是在 mysqld 程序启动时加载到内存中; MySQL 8 版本以前为了保证修改的变量的值在...MySQL 8 以后,对于持久化变量的值,有了其他方式: SET PERSIST 语句可以修改内存中变量的值,并且将修改的值写⼊数据⽬录中的 mysqld-auto.cnf 中。...SET PERSIST_ONLY 语句不会修改内存中变量的值,只是将修改的值写⼊数据⽬录中的 mysqld-auto.cnf 中。...* from performances_chema.persisted_variables ; # 查看已持久化的参数 reset persist back_log ; # 清除指定的已持久化的变量...reset persist if exists back_log ; # 清除指定的变量,如果变量没在持久化配置文件里,那么就会告警,而不是报错(幂等操作) reset persist ; # 清除所有的已持久化的变量

    78220

    Spring认证中国教育管理中心-Spring Data JPA 参考文档五

    作为EntityManager可能的修改查询执行包含过时的实体,我们不会自动清除它(见的JavaDoc的EntityManager.clear()详细内容),因为这有效地删除所有非刷新的变化仍悬而未决的...如果您希望EntityManager自动清除 ,可以将@Modifying注释的clearAutomatically属性设置为true。 该@Modifying注释是唯一与组合相关的@Query注释。...顾名思义,一种方法针对数据库发出单个 JPQL 查询(在注释中定义的查询)。这意味着即使当前加载的实例User也看不到调用的生命周期回调。...以下示例显示如何在实体上定义命名实体图: 示例 75. 在实体上定义命名实体图。...@ManyToMany List members = new ArrayList(); … } 以下示例显示如何在存储库查询方法上引用命名实体图: 示例

    1.6K20

    Redis:06---数据库管理

    如果这时客户端执行命令SELECT 2,将目标数据库改为2号数据库,那么客户端状态和服务器状态之间的关系将更新成下图所示 ?...这样既保证了业务之间不会受到影响,又合理地使用了CPU资源 三、清除数据库(flushdb、flushall) flushdb/flushall命令用于清除数据库,两者的区别的是:flushdb只清除当前数据库...,flushall会清除所有数据库(老板最怕的就是删库跑路的员工了,所以最怕的技术是只会rm -rf的和删库的) 这两个命令使用需要谨慎 flushdb/flushall命令会将所有数据清除,一旦误操作后果不堪设想...,后面的文章会介绍rename-command配置规避这个问题,以及如何在误操作快速恢复数据 如果当前数据库键值数量比较多,flushdb/flushall存在阻塞Redis的可能性 演示案例 例如下面...我们在1号数据库中使用flushall命令,此时会清除所有数据库中的键

    48020
    领券